TASS
- Industry: Sports and Recreation Instruction
TASS is a leading technology company based in Sri Lanka, specializing in innovative IT solutions and services. With a strong…
TASS is a leading technology company based in Sri Lanka, specializing in innovative IT solutions and services. With a strong…